    Matlock Well Dressing

    This ancient custom is unique to Derbyshire and is the art of decorating springs and wells with pictures made from natural materials.

    Well Dressings

    Princess Diana Memorial Garden Well Dressing in the garden on Bakewell Road near its junction with Dimple Road

    Display 5th July outside St Giles church, then lady Diana memorial garden 6-12th July.

    Blessing 2pm Sunday 6th July in memorial garden. 2:00p.m. (TBC)

    Wells in the Making: July 1st to 4th, various times in St Giles’ Church on Church Street off Alfreton Road.

    It is possible that the dressing may be covered up at night.

    Matlock is located on the A6 between Derby and Bakewell.

    CAR: use DE4 3NA for satnav
